What Causes Steam Download Errors on PC Systems?
Understanding why installation errors occur helps you apply appropriate technical fixes quickly. Software launchers transfer compressed data blocks from remote servers directly to your local drive. Furthermore, real-time antivirus scans, restricted folder permissions, and corrupt download caches block file extraction tasks. Therefore, network routing glitches or hardware write delays trigger continuous download error messages during setup.

Primary Factors Behind File Installation Failures
Several system issues disrupt file extraction processes on computer systems:
- Corrupted Download Cache: Temporary system logs accumulate over time and corrupt incoming installer files.
- Restricted Folder Privileges: Operating system user permissions block software launchers from modifying local storage directories.
- Antivirus Interferences: Aggressive real-time security tools flag clean setup files as false positive threats.
- Unstable Network Connection: Temporary internet packet loss disrupts server verification signals during active downloads.

Step 2: Run Application as Administrator
Second, close your launcher software completely using Task Manager. Right-click your main desktop application icon and select Run as administrator to grant full system privileges.
Step 3: Clear Corrupted Download Cache Files
Third, open your desktop application settings menu. Navigate to the Downloads tab and click the Clear Download Cache button to purge temporary setup errors.
Step 4: Verify Integrity of Local Files
Fourth, open your digital game library and right-click the failing title. Select Properties, navigate to Installed Files, and click Verify integrity of game files to repair missing data.
Step 5: Change Server Region Settings
Finally, inspect your download settings inside the application menu. Select a different geographical server region from the drop-down list to connect to an uncongested content node.
Advanced Troubleshooting Methods for Persistent System Errors
Sometimes, basic client resets do not resolve severe installation errors immediately. Fortunately, applying advanced system adjustments restores maximum software performance.
Disable Third-Party Security Tools Temporarily
Aggressive real-time security utilities monitor file extractions continuously, causing installation tasks to fail. Therefore, disabling third-party antivirus shields temporarily allows installation files to extract cleanly onto your storage drive.
Repair Local Library Storage Folders
Additionally, drive permission conflicts corrupt main installation folder paths over time. Utilizing the built-in Repair Folder utility inside storage management settings restores default read and write permissions instantly.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What does a steam download error mean on PC?
It indicates that your client software cannot write or extract game setup files onto your local hard drive.
2. How do I fix disk write errors during game downloads?
Run your launcher as administrator, clear the download cache, and check your drive for bad sectors.
3. Does clearing the download cache delete installed games?
No, clearing your download cache only logs you out and deletes temporary setup files.
4. Why does my antivirus block clean installation files?
Security software occasionally flags safe setup files as false positives during real-time extraction scans.
5. Can a bad internet connection cause file download errors?
Yes, unstable connections cause packet loss, which corrupts game data packages during active downloads.
6. Will verifying file integrity delete my saved progress?
No, verifying file integrity only scans for missing game files and repairs corrupted setup data.

8. Why does my download stop at random percentages?
Your client pauses downloading temporarily while your storage drive extracts downloaded data blocks.
9. How do I repair a corrupted installation library folder?
Open client Settings, navigate to Storage, select your drive folder, and click Repair Folder.
10. How do I delete uninstalled games to free up disk space?
Simply open your main game library, right-click unused titles, select Manage, and click Uninstall immediately.
